The manifestation of my desire to be as artistic as Frank Lloyd Wright. Despite his general attitude and troubled interpersonal life, Frank Lloyd Wright was nothing short of a genius. His architectural vision peered deep into the future while he remained focused on the needs and glories of the world around him. He was an eccentric with the talent and knowledge to boot, designing for the challenge of it rather than for money or fame, providing his masterful hand to everything from internationally-renowned institutions to a young boy's dog's house. Wright saw beauty and purpose in the people whose homes he was tasked with shaping, in the landscapes his works would become part of, and in the very spirit of creation - creating something wholly new in this reconciliation of the people and the land. Usonian design is, to me, Wright's crowning achievement. Landmark homes built for individuals and for the land on which they lived, emphasizing both in considerate, striking style. Don't get me wrong, I adore the Prairie School, I deeply appreciate Wright's grand projects (realized and not), and I so wish that the American System houses had revolutionized interwar architecture. Usonia is simply incomparable, even in all the styles it inspired throughout the 20th century and into the contemporary. So this is my attempt at flattery. Not an exact mimicry of any one Usonian house, but an amalgam of design elements from many examples. My own take on Usonia, and surely a pale shadow thereof. I started out thinking I'd try replicating the Penfield House, but its dimensions are quite special, then began wondering if I should just do one of the American System bungalows, but of course I had already convinced myself to go Usonian. The primary reference is the Rosenbaum House, though Penfield, Weltzheimer/Johnson, and others contributed. The first Usonian I saw first-hand is the Tonkens House, but I'm not sure Paralives can convincingly simulate elements of that design, nevermind my modest skills! 2 (modest but intimate) bedrooms, 1 (amply equipped) bathroom. True to form, the main hall of the house is a massive open floorplan broken up only by supportive masonry columns and dividing panels. It's very adaptable, though in Usonian spirit I'd recommend many seating areas, loosely organized into studies, libraries, a central gathering area, and the dining space. Those massive rear windows should look out on a landscaped terrace, and the carport can (someday) shelter the parafamily car. No mods here, nor build mode oddness... alteast on my part. The carport roof has repeatedly disappeared on me, and it seems anything built with so many windows in the current state of Paralives runs the risk of turning walls wholly transparent. Weird! At around $60,000, this is practically a steal for a Usonian. Of course, it's a WAJ rather than a FLW, but still, it's a big house in a striking, iconic style for your parafolk to call their "forever home" or whatever the kids say. It is unfurnished beyond the basic amenities - I can't bring myself to furnish such a Usonian design with fairly generic furniture - but there's plenty of potential here for the Wright enthusiast to toy with.
